What Eco‑Friendly Options Exist Beyond Vegan Leather?

Beyond vegan leather, you can choose cork, which repurposes tree bark, or recycled PET, crafted from plastic bottles. Hemp, bamboo, and Tencel offer breathable, sturdy fibers. Piñatex turns pineapple leaves into supple material. Mushroom leather, made from mycelium, provides a biodegradable alternative. Algae‑based fabrics grow faster than plants and release fewer pollutants. Cover Durability

Cover durability matters more than you might think. A hard or faux leather cover shields pages from creasing and wear during travel, giving your notes a longer life. Consider a spiral binding, which resists page tear-out and lies flat for easy writing on the go. PU leather or leather-like covers add water resistance and scuff protection, helping your set endure varied travel conditions. An elastic closure or band keeps the notebook securely shut, protecting contents while you’re moving between trains and taxis. Inner pockets or card slots reduce stress on the spine by providing secure storage for notes and travel documents. Together, these features help your UK travel notes stay intact from departure to arrival.

Paper Quality

Paper quality is essential for smooth planning and clean record-keeping on the go. When you choose, aim for 80–100 gsm to minimize bleed-through with markers or fountain pens, so your notes stay legible on both sides. Decide between ruled or plain sheets based on your needs: structured planning benefits from ruling, while freeform notes shine on plain pages. Check bleed resistance and ink compatibility to keep your writing clear across the sheet. Consider paper color and brightness; beige or cream tones reduce glare and eye strain during long sessions. Ensure the paper is acid-free for long-term preservation of travel notes and bookings, so your records endure as memories. This focus keeps your UK travel plans neat, readable, and ready.
